Skip to content

Commit aca380c

Browse files
chintanparikhKureev
authored andcommitted
Fixes a NullPointerException that crashes the app (#236)
* Fix NullPointerException * Fix syntax error
1 parent 734ac38 commit aca380c

File tree

1 file changed

+5
-3
lines changed

1 file changed

+5
-3
lines changed

android/src/main/java/com/cmcewen/blurview/BlurViewManager.java

Lines changed: 5 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-50,10 +50,12 @@ public void setDownsampleFactor(BlurringView view, int factor) {
5050

5151
@ReactProp(name = "viewRef")
5252
public void setViewRef(BlurringView view, int viewRef) {
53-
View viewToBlur = context.getCurrentActivity().findViewById(viewRef);
53+
if (context != null && context.getCurrentActivity() != null) {
54+
View viewToBlur = context.getCurrentActivity().findViewById(viewRef);
5455

55-
if (viewToBlur != null) {
56-
view.setBlurredView(viewToBlur);
56+
if (viewToBlur != null) {
57+
view.setBlurredView(viewToBlur);
58+
}
5759
}
5860
}
5961
}

0 commit comments

Comments
 (0)